Transaction a05043f65af8ff1cd78f1d9ddfcf68dfa7a916632b8437d613bde643ed56be18
4 Input
1 Outputs
- a05043f65af8ff1cd78f1d9ddfcf68dfa7a916632b8437d613bde643ed56be18:0
value 31435957
address 3G7EoTNbj31YT6goUwJAeC8bWEBPJxtG4E